From a cycle of creation exploring the presence of theremins within a sculptural landscape, this opus places at its core the ideas of eternal rest, sound signal, calm, rhythmic senescence, and collectivity. A song for everyone. A solar ode for three human-theremins accompanied by sculptural instruments.

Are we not all theremins? Let us lie here together, within a territory that resonates with gentle softenings. Let us absorb. Wander. Travel. For a moment of silence in this world. Filled with sound waves, a plastic landscape, and playful bodies, a time for rest.

Repos is a creation at the crossroads of dance, performance, music, and visual art, cocreated by Léandre Bourgeois, Louis Bouvier, Virginie Reid, and Anne Thériault, with the participation of Naomi Hilaire, Marilyne St-Sauveur, Hannah Isolde, and Marie-Ève Carrière.
